Bay Saint Louis, MS – Santa Claus is coming to the 100 Men Hall. The Hall's 6th Annual A Soulful Christmas returns on Saturday, December 13, 2025 from 9am to noon. This event is a holiday fun fest for all ages featuring a hot breakfast and selfies with Santa and Mrs. Claus. This is a community event and is free to all participants, but reservations are required. RSVP: 100menhall.com. 

There is fun to be had by all, but all children must be accompanied by an adult. Families are invited to bring their children and their smartphones to the 100 Men Hall to snap a Christmas selfie with Santa and Mrs. Claus, enjoy soulful holiday music, enjoy a hot breakfast and play reindeer games. There will be toys and prizes for the littles and the bigs!

The historical 100 Men Hall, a famed stop on the Chitlin' Circuit, a Must See Venue by Rolling Stone Magazine, winner of the 2024 MS Governor’s Award for Excellence for Arts in the Community, a rare site on the MS Blues Trail, is maintained and preserved under a 501c3 nonprofit organization (Hundred Members Debating Benevolent Association, est. 1894). The Hall is supported by its membership organization 100 WOMEN DBA, as well as from the generosity of sponsors and donors. The 100 Men Hall is the only endowed African American landmark in Mississippi. Additional information about the venue’s history and other activities can be found on https://100menhall.com or by emailing 100menhall@gmail.com.
